Cole thinks Mourinho needs magic to win the title

We all know how capable Jose Mourinho is as a manager, he is arguably one of the most successful coaches in recent football history. But how well he will do with Manchester United is still a big mystery to everyone, because this next season in the Premier League will be one of the most competitive ones in the history of the sport. The arrivals of other big names such as Antonio Conte or Pep Guardiola, makes this competition all the more unpredictable. 

To former United striker Andy Cole, it's very complicated for Mou to win the Premier League during the first season. He told BBC Radio Manchester: "If Jose Mourinho comes to Man Utd and wins [the Premier League] in the first season I think that would be like Dynamo the magician.  It would be fantastic. He's under no illusions how tough it's going to be to come to Man Utd and try and win the Premier League the first season."

The club legend added: "Fingers crossed we have a better season than we did last season. Finishing in the top four has got to be a must. New manager and new players as well, it should be a good season. Right now it's pre-season - you've got to get up to speed. When it comes to playing in good competition games in pre-season, that's the test you want.  You don't want to be winning games 10-0 in pre-season. You want a good stern test and they'll get that this pre-season."
